pub fn make_dep_path(dep_name: &str, prefix_only: bool) -> String {
let (slash, name) = if prefix_only {
("", "")
} else {
("/", dep_name)
};
match dep_name.len() {
1 => format!("1{}{}", slash, name),
2 => format!("2{}{}", slash, name),
3 => format!("3/{}{}{}", &dep_name[..1], slash, name),
_ => format!("{}/{}{}{}", &dep_name[0..2], &dep_name[2..4], slash, name),
}
}
pub fn crate_url(dl_template: &str, krate: &str, version: &str, sha256_checksum: &str) -> String {
let url = if !dl_template.contains(CRATE_TEMPLATE)
&& !dl_template.contains(VERSION_TEMPLATE)
&& !dl_template.contains(PREFIX_TEMPLATE)
&& !dl_template.contains(LOWER_PREFIX_TEMPLATE)
&& !dl_template.contains(CHECKSUM_TEMPLATE)
{
format!("{dl_template}/{krate}/{version}/download")
} else {
let prefix = make_dep_path(krate, true);
let lowerprefix = prefix.to_lowercase();
dl_template
.replace(CRATE_TEMPLATE, krate)
.replace(VERSION_TEMPLATE, version)
.replace(PREFIX_TEMPLATE, &prefix)
.replace(LOWER_PREFIX_TEMPLATE, &lowerprefix)
.replace(CHECKSUM_TEMPLATE, sha256_checksum)
};
url
}
const CRATE_TEMPLATE: &str = "{crate}";
const VERSION_TEMPLATE: &str = "{version}";
const PREFIX_TEMPLATE: &str = "{prefix}";
const LOWER_PREFIX_TEMPLATE: &str = "{lowerprefix}";
const CHECKSUM_TEMPLATE: &str = "{sha256-checksum}";
#[cfg(test)]
mod tests {
use super::make_dep_path;
#[test]
fn prefix_only() {
assert_eq!(make_dep_path("a", true), "1");
assert_eq!(make_dep_path("ab", true), "2");
assert_eq!(make_dep_path("abc", true), "3/a");
assert_eq!(make_dep_path("Abc", true), "3/A");
assert_eq!(make_dep_path("AbCd", true), "Ab/Cd");
assert_eq!(make_dep_path("aBcDe", true), "aB/cD");
}
#[test]
fn full() {
assert_eq!(make_dep_path("a", false), "1/a");
assert_eq!(make_dep_path("ab", false), "2/ab");
assert_eq!(make_dep_path("abc", false), "3/a/abc");
assert_eq!(make_dep_path("Abc", false), "3/A/Abc");
assert_eq!(make_dep_path("AbCd", false), "Ab/Cd/AbCd");
assert_eq!(make_dep_path("aBcDe", false), "aB/cD/aBcDe");
}
}
